Team develops recyclable hydrogen fuel
TG Daily – Sept. 2
…the Los Alamos National Laboratory and University of Alabama researchers working for the Chemical Hydrogen Storage Center of Excellence have focused on using a class of materials known as chemical hydrides. Hydrogen can be released from these materials and potentially used to run a fuel cell.
UA Uses New Technology to Locate Remains at Moundville
Fox 6 (Birmingham) – Aug. 31
A University of Alabama anthropology professor and an archaeology consultant are using new technology to locate remains dating back to the 1200s in Moundville. A new instrument can help them find remains using computer generated technology without disturbing the site. They hope to get new insight on how the Moundville Native Americans lived.
AT&T upgrades to 3G technology around campus
Crimson White – Sept. 2
On Sunday, AT&T upgraded and added cellular sites on campus so all customers will have access to the 3G technology that grants faster cell phone features, according to AT&T officials…The UA Office of Land Management and Real Estate Services negotiated the agreement for AT&T to install the new cell sites to handle the high cell phone traffic all over campus, said UA forester Mark Beeler…
